This guide provides practical public transport options and vital intelligence for travelers moving from Ikoyi to Irawo in Lagos. Expect significant traffic, especially during peak hours, and plan your journey with transfers at key bus stops like CMS, Ojota, and Mile 12.

Showing the primary/fastest route plan
From Ikoyi, take a 'Danfo' (yellow bus) or 'Keke' (tricycle) going towards CMS/Obalende/TBS.
At CMS/TBS, locate the BRT terminal. Board a BRT bus heading towards Ikorodu. Ensure it's going beyond Ojota.
From Ojota, you can either continue on a BRT or board a 'Danfo' heading towards Ketu/Mile 12/Ikorodu. Tell the conductor 'Mile 12' or 'Ketu'.
At Mile 12 or Ketu, cross to the other side of the road (if coming from Ojota) and look for 'Danfo' buses or 'Keke' heading towards Irawo. Irawo is just a few stops after Mile 12 on Ikorodu Road.

Best Time to Travel
Early morning (before 6:00 AM) or late morning (after 10:00 AM) to avoid peak traffic. Late afternoon (after 7:00 PM) can also be less congested but comes with increased safety considerations.
Safety Rating
Medium. While public transport is generally safe during the day, 'one-chance' incidents can occur, especially in isolated areas or late at night. Be vigilant, avoid displaying valuables, and use well-lit, busy bus stops. Evening travel requires extra caution.
BRT / Rail / Water
BRT (Bus Rapid Transit) is available for a significant portion of this route, specifically from CMS/TBS to Ojota, Ketu, and Mile 12. There is no rail option directly serving this route within Lagos.
